Why AI matters at this scale
The Greater Missoula Family YMCA, a mid-size community nonprofit with 201-500 employees, sits at a critical intersection of health, wellness, and social services. Founded in 1967, it operates fitness centers, aquatics, youth programs, and community outreach across Missoula, Montana. With an estimated annual revenue around $12 million, the organization faces the classic mid-market challenge: enough scale to generate meaningful data but limited IT budgets and no dedicated data science team. AI adoption here isn't about cutting-edge research—it's about practical, affordable tools that boost member retention, streamline operations, and maximize the impact of every donor dollar. The fitness and community services sector is increasingly data-rich, from check-in patterns to program enrollments, yet most YMCAs underutilize this asset. For a 200-500 employee organization, AI can level the playing field against boutique studios and digital fitness apps by enabling personalized, proactive member engagement that feels high-touch at scale.
1. Predictive Member Retention
The highest-ROI opportunity is reducing member churn. By analyzing historical check-in frequency, program participation, payment history, and even seasonal patterns, a machine learning model can flag members at risk of canceling. The YMCA can then trigger automated, personalized re-engagement—a free personal training session, a family swim pass, or a wellness check-in call. Even a 5% reduction in annual churn could translate to hundreds of thousands in retained revenue, directly funding mission-driven programs. This requires only data the Y already collects, and many membership management platforms now offer built-in churn analytics.
2. Intelligent Scheduling & Resource Allocation
Group fitness classes, pool lanes, and youth programs are the heartbeat of the Y, but empty classes waste instructor time and member disappointment. AI can optimize schedules by analyzing attendance trends, member demographics, and local events. It can also dynamically adjust staffing levels and room assignments. This not only improves member satisfaction but also reduces payroll costs and energy consumption. For a mid-size Y, such optimization can save tens of thousands annually while increasing program enrollment density.
3. Automated Grant Reporting & Donor Communications
As a nonprofit, the YMCA spends significant staff hours on grant applications and donor stewardship. Natural language generation tools, powered by large language models, can draft compelling narratives by pulling data from program outcomes, financial systems, and community impact metrics. Staff then refine and personalize the output. This can cut report preparation time by 40-60%, freeing development teams to cultivate relationships and identify new funding sources—a critical advantage in a competitive philanthropic landscape.
Deployment risks specific to this size band
Mid-market nonprofits face unique AI risks: vendor lock-in with niche software providers, data quality issues from siloed systems (membership vs. finance vs. programs), and staff resistance due to fear of job displacement. Privacy is paramount when dealing with health-adjacent data, even if HIPAA doesn't strictly apply. Start small with a single high-impact use case, involve frontline staff in design, and prioritize transparent, member-facing communication about data use. The goal is augmented intelligence, not automation that erodes the human touch central to the YMCA's mission.
